Employee and Employer Contributions
401(k) plans usually include both employee deferrals and employer matching contributions. In the Howe Service Corp.. 401(k) Plan, it’s important to determine:
- What part of the account was funded by the employee vs. the employer
- Whether any employer contributions are subject to vesting
For example, if the employee (your ex-spouse) is only 50% vested in the employer match, only the vested portion can be awarded to you. Any unvested portion may be forfeited if your ex-spouse separates from employment.
